These cameras need the digital >>data pin of F and FA lenses to do matrix metering. > >It does work. You only need an A lens for matrix metering or P-TTL >flash to work on a D or DS. The problem is getting the lens to look >like it is set to "A", as this terminal requires the pin to push out of >the lens mount. The only way to do this is to spring load it. I did >this to the mount on my bellows, but I'd hate to do it to a lens.
Ah, I didn't know the details of this! I still don't think it would work, though: If you made the camera think an "A" lens was attached it wouldn't be able to do the "stop down and meter" trick necessary for K and M lenses, if for no other reason than the stop-down arm linearity issue. In short: Multi-segment metering isn't going to happen with K and M lenses on an ist-D or ist-DS. (Not a great loss, IMHO.
